CottonPLUS Finance and Replant Programs
The 2008 Delta and Pine Land CottonPLUS Financing program provides growers competitive financing on selected branded seed, including Deltapine® cotton and herbicides from Monsanto. The 2008 CottonPLUS Replant program offers investment protection on Monsanto branded seeds and traits when crop replanting is needed. Monsanto’s D&PL business created these programs to provide growers with additional choice and flexibility, while minimizing financial risk.
Growers who sign up early for CottonPLUS Financing may qualify for rates as low as prime minus four percent. The program provides a single source of financing for most Monsanto branded products. The program allows growers to change cropping plans without having to go back through the financing process.
CottonPLUS Replant offers investment protection on the crop planted initially, as well as seed investment protection even if the grower replants with a different qualifying seed crop. For example, many growers in the southern U.S. lost corn due to a late freeze in 2007. Within the 2008 CottonPLUS Replant program, a grower who plants DEKALB® corn receives replant protection on the initial trait investment through Roundup® Rewards while receiving protection on the second crop’s seed germplasm investment even when replanting DEKALB corn or sorghum, Deltapine or Asgrow® soybeans or Deltapine cotton.
